Brightstar, the world’s largest specialized wireless distribution company and leader in diversified services for the wireless industry, today announced that Daniel Currie has joined its mobile device protection subsidiary, eSecuritel, as president of International Sales and Operations. This position reflects eSecuritel’s growing international presence and commitment to providing affordable mobile device protection and replacement to consumers through mobile operators and retailers worldwide.
Dan Currie joins eSecuritel as head of international for Brightstar's mobile insurance division. (Photo: Business Wire)
Mr. Currie brings more than 25 years’ experience in international business development and operations leadership, along with an extensive history of successful entrepreneurial ventures to Brightstar. Most recently, he co-founded and served as CEO of SmartRoam Pte Ltd., leading the development and launch of Chat Time, an award-winning low-cost international calling application for smartphones. As the former President and CEO of Asurion Asia, he launched and grew a very large and successful handset insurance business, forging strong relationships with OEMs and major wireless operators throughout the region. He has also served in senior executive roles for high profile companies such as SAP, Commerce One, and Seven Networks.
“Dan Currie’s unique blend of start-up passion and deep experience in the mobile device protection business make him exceptionally qualified to lead the expansion of eSecuritel’s international footprint,” said David Leach, chief executive officer at eSecuritel. “His expertise in growing these services internationally will enable eSecuritel to further leverage Brightstar’s global distribution, logistics, and supply chain capabilities to deliver highly-optimized, integrated mobile protection and replacement solutions to operators and retailers worldwide.”
“Value-added mobile services like handset insurance are poised for strong growth as global smartphone adoption grows, and Brightstar is helping mobile operators and retailers around the globe capitalize on these new opportunities to create customer value,” Currie said. “I look forward to working with David and the entire eSecuritel and Brightstar organizations to continue the success they have already achieved.”
About Brightstar
Brightstar is the world’s largest specialized wireless distributor and a leading global services company, serving mobile device manufacturers, wireless operators and retailers, with a local presence on six continents. Brightstar’s industry-leading services include value-added distribution, supply chain solutions, handset protection and insurance, buy-back and trade-in solutions, multi-channel retail solutions and financial services. Annual revenues were US$6 billion for the period ended September 30, 2012. The company is ranked #58 on the Forbes 2012 List of America's Largest Private Companies. Brightstar is also the largest Hispanic-owned business in the United States. For more information, please visit http://www.brightstarcorp.com.
About eSecuritel
Since 2001, eSecuritel has provided wireless carriers, dealers and resellers with cell phone protection and replacement programs that deliver an unparalleled customer experience to program subscribers. eSecuritel provides phone protection for new, used, or prepaid wireless devices against loss, theft and accidental damage as well as mechanical/electronic failure and malfunction. In addition, eSecuritel has other replacement programs that cover every stage of the handset life cycle, including buyer's remorse, manufacturer's warranty, out-of-warranty and customer retention. eSecuritel is a Brightstar company.
